How does the muscular system and digestive system work together?

Digestion

The muscular system allows for movement within the body for example during digestion or urination. Smooth muscles in the gastrointestinal or GI tract control digestion. The GI tract stretches from the mouth to the anus. Food moves through the digestive system with a wave-like motion called peristalsis.

Does the digestive system work with the muscular system?

Muscles are extremely important in the digestive system as well. The muscles of our mouth tongue and jaw are responsible for biting and chewing our food. Within our digestive tract sphincters located throughout the digestive system are responsible for compartmentalizing the digestive processes within discrete organs.

How do muscles help digestion?

The large hollow organs of the digestive tract contain a layer of muscle that enables their walls to move. The movement of organ walls can propel food and liquid through the system and also can mix the contents within each organ. Food moves from one organ to the next through muscle action called peristalsis.

What muscles are used in the digestive system?

The esophagus stomach small intestine and large intestine are the main regions of the GI tract. They are separated from each other by special muscles called sphincters which regulate the movement of ingested material from one part to another.

What is the role of muscular tissue in the stomach?

Ridges of muscle tissue called rugae line the stomach. The stomach muscles contract periodically churning food to enhance digestion. The pyloric sphincter is a muscular valve that opens to allow food to pass from the stomach to the small intestine.

Why is it important for the stomach to have muscle and glandular tissue?

The wall of the stomach has attached muscle tissue to enable it to churn up food prior to digestion. Glandular tissue makes digestive juices to breakdown the food at the start of the digestion process.

How do the muscular and skeletal systems interact to produce movement?

Vertebrates move by the actions of muscles on bones. Tendons attach many skeletal muscles across joints allowing muscle contraction to move the bones across the joint. Muscles generally work in pairs to produce movement: when one muscle flexes (or contracts) the other relaxes a process known as antagonism.
